What is it?

A Destination-Based, Multistage Return Process

GST — Goods and Services Tax — is a destination-based, multistage indirect tax collected at the point of sale, whether intra-state or inter-state, applying across the entire supply chain.

Filing begins with your 15-digit GSTIN, your PAN or state code. You then fill in the details of your inward and outward supplies, specify your taxable supply amount, and note any refund due on late payments. The GSTR-1 is the most important document — it requires details of outward and inward taxable goods and services, validated and updated, with amendments filed separately if needed.

The GSTR-3B is the simplest return, summarizing outward supplies and declaring input tax credit — due on the 20th of the following month. The GSTR-4 asks for taxable inward and outward supply details plus amendments, and must be signed with the EVC or DSC of your Authorised Signatory.

GST Forms

Forms Filed Under the GST Act

Which forms apply depends on your business type and registration category.

📋
GSTR-1
Details of outward and inward taxable supplies — the most important return to file accurately.
📋
GSTR-2
Records of inward supplies of goods and services received by the taxpayer.
📋
GSTR-2A
Auto-populated statement of inward supplies based on supplier filings.
📋
GSTR-3
Monthly summary return consolidating outward and inward supplies with tax liability.
GSTR-3B
The simplest return — summarizes outward supplies and declares input tax credit, due the 20th monthly.
📋
GSTR-4
Return for composition scheme taxpayers, covering taxable supplies and amendments.
📋
GSTR-4A
Auto-drafted inward supply details for composition scheme dealers.
📋
GSTR-6
Return filed by Input Service Distributors to distribute input tax credit.

Ideal For

Who Needs to File GST Returns?

Every GST-registered entity has a filing obligation, though the forms differ by category.

🏢
GST-Registered Businesses
Any business holding a GSTIN must file returns as per its registration category.
🛒
Composition Scheme Dealers
Small businesses under the composition scheme filing GSTR-4 quarterly.
💻
E-commerce Operators
Online marketplaces and sellers with recurring outward supply obligations.
🌐
Interstate Suppliers
Businesses supplying goods or services across state lines with regular filings.
👥
Input Service Distributors
Entities distributing input tax credit across branches, filing GSTR-6.
Regular Taxpayers
Standard GST-registered taxpayers filing GSTR-1 and GSTR-3B monthly.
